

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

# Generazione dell'SDK Java di un'API in Gateway API
<a name="generate-java-sdk-of-an-api"></a>

La procedura seguente mostra come generare l'SDK Java di un'API in Gateway API.

**Per generare l'SDK Java di un'API di API Gateway**

1. Accedi alla console API Gateway all'indirizzo [https://console.aws.amazon.com/apigateway.](https://console.aws.amazon.com/apigateway)

1. Scegliere un'API REST.

1. Scegliere **Stages (Fasi)**. 

1. Nel riquadro **Fasi**, seleziona il nome della fase.

1. Apri il menu **Azioni fase**, quindi scegli **Genera SDK**.

1. In **Piattaforma**, scegli la piattaforma **Java** ed effettua le seguenti operazioni:

   1.  In **Service Name (Nome servizio)** specificare il nome dell'SDK. Ad esempio, **SimpleCalcSdk**. Questo diventa il nome della classe del client SDK. Il nome corrisponde al tag `<name>` in `<project>` nel file pom.xml presente nella cartella di progetto dell'SDK. Non includere i trattini.

   1.  In **Java Package Name (Nome pacchetto Java)** specificare il nome di un pacchetto per l'SDK. Ad esempio, **examples.aws.apig.simpleCalc.sdk**. Questo nome di pacchetto viene utilizzato come namespace della libreria dell'SDK. Non includere i trattini.

   1.  In **Java Build System (Sistema di compilazione Java)** immettere **maven** o **gradle** per specificare il sistema di compilazione.

   1.  In **Java Group Id (ID gruppo Java)**, immettere l'identificatore di un gruppo per il progetto SDK. Ad esempio, immetti **my-apig-api-examples**. L'identificatore corrisponde al tag `<groupId>` di `<project>` nel file `pom.xml` presente nella cartella di progetto dell'SDK.

   1.  In **Java Artifact Id (ID artefatto Java)**, immettere l'identificatore di un artefatto per il progetto SDK. Ad esempio, immetti **simple-calc-sdk**. L'identificatore corrisponde al tag `<artifactId>` di `<project>` nel file `pom.xml` presente nella cartella di progetto dell'SDK.

   1.  In **Java Artifact Version (Versione artefatto Java)**, immettere la stringa identificatore della versione. Ad esempio, **1.0.0**. L'identificatore della versione corrisponde al tag `<version>` di `<project>` nel file `pom.xml` presente nella cartella di progetto dell'SDK.

   1. In **Source Code License Text (Testo della licenza del codice sorgente)**, immettere il testo della licenza del codice sorgente, se disponibile.

1. Seleziona **Generate SDK (Genera SDK)** e segui le istruzioni sullo schermo per scaricare l'SDK generato da API Gateway.

Segui le istruzioni nell'articolo [Utilizzo di un SDK Java generato da API Gateway per un'API REST](how-to-call-apigateway-generated-java-sdk.md) per usare l'SDK generato.

 Ogni volta che aggiorni un'API, devi ridistribuire l'API e rigenerare l'SDK per includere gli aggiornamenti. 